Si Ok ora compila, grazieby Micron792 - GCODE, Software e Firmware
Ho reimpostato da compilatore online il firmware 4.3.9 per gestire la stampa 2 colori con un solo HotEnd e Flusso canalizzazione sulla ULtratronics Pro ma in fase di compilazione mi da il seguente errore: sketch\src/inc/sanitycheck.h:153:4: error: #error "DEPENDENCY ERROR: For SERIAL_XON_XOFF set RX_BUFFER_SIZE to 1024 or more." #error "DEPENDENCY ERROR: For SERIAL_XON_XOFF set RX_BUFFER_Sby Micron792 - GCODE, Software e Firmware
Ho visto in rete un Hotend cinese predisposto per la stampa 2 colori che incorpora il flusso di canalizzazione e ne allego l'immagine. Se qualcuno l'avesse testato potrebbe dare le sue impressioni di come si comporta?by Micron792 - Estrusori, Hotends, Heated bed, Filamenti, etc.
Ho acquistato un SSR 40 come da foto allegata ma mi ci sto un po' picchiando come fare le connessioni in pratica i pin 3 e 4 vanno sui 12v digitali dei morsetti Bed della scheda, Il pin 2 al + 12V dell'alimentatore il Pin1 ad un filo del Bed ed il - dell'alimentatore all'altro filo del Bed. Se fino a qui andasse bene che faccio devo pure dare i 12V da alimentatore ai morsetti alimentazione Bed dby Micron792 - Elettronica e meccanica
Allora sospiro di sollievo hai ragione tu, ho collegato il Bed 30x30 direttamente alla Ultratronics quindi senza il relay e lo rileva quindi la scheda o il mosfet non ha, per fortuna, risentito danni, il piatto 20 X 20 mi aveva ingannato perché aveva un filo interrotto. Arrivati a sto punto è evidente che il relay non ha retto e si è fuso, infatti arrivata la temperatura sopra a 100 gradi imposby Micron792 - Elettronica e meccanica
Provando a stampare ABS oggi ma è andato in fumo il relay elettromeccanico che uso per il Bed 30x 30 collegato alla Ultratronics Pro Li per lì mentre stampava non ho dato importanza che la temperatura del piatto, impostata a 100 gradi, aveva superato e raggiunto i 105 gradi e da display Nextion dava il verso per abbassarla e ignorando il fattaccio pensando che sarebbe scesa sono andato a fare dby Micron792 - Elettronica e meccanica
Sto cercando di configurare al meglio ma senza successo simplif3d per stampare dual color filamento PLA con E3D Chimera ma le prove di stampa escono malissimo, mi fa lo spurgo Hotend con ill cubetto o torretta ma malgrado questo mentre estrude con T0 T1 mi lascia tracce di filamento sul colore estruso e viceversa. In Simplify3d ho impostato 2 profili uguali per i 2 hot end con ritrazione settataby Micron792 - GCODE, Software e Firmware
QuoteMagoKimbra Guarda io tramite repetier mi salvo la eerpom della mia stampante e lo faccio spesso salvando i file con nomi diversi... Ho aperto un file del 2017 questi erano i miei pid: M301 H0 P27.19 I2.21 D83.75 Ho rifatto in adesso i pid questo è il risultato M301 H0 P27.95 I2.39 D81.76 Praticamente gli stessi... Quindi davvero non riesco a capire dove diamine è il problema.... Fa lo stessoby Micron792 - Estrusori, Hotends, Heated bed, Filamenti, etc.
QuoteMagoKimbra Infatti non poteva essere quello... Per il momento risolvi con la tua soluzione metti i vecchi pid e tieni quelli, indago nel frattempo... Domanda ma per caso nella 4.3.5 avevi modificato i PID_MAX e i valori di DRIVE_MAX e DRIVE_MIN o da configurazione o con i comandi??? Ok per intanto ho timesso i Pid stabili e vado così No nella 4.35 i campi che mi hai elencato li ho lasciatby Micron792 - Estrusori, Hotends, Heated bed, Filamenti, etc.
Dunque ho i messo il file nuovo nella cartella in sostituzione dell'omonimo, ho riprogrammato la sheda rifatto Autotune PID H0 e H0 ma non è cambiato nulla, H0 sta stabile a 200° mentre H1 oscilla tra 197 e 202° Questi sono i PID calcolati: 18:50:46.115 : Config: M301 H0 P49.22 I5.54 D109.27 18:50:46.146 : Config: M301 H1 P33.31 I2.99 D92.81by Micron792 - Estrusori, Hotends, Heated bed, Filamenti, etc.
QuoteMagoKimbra Fai le cose con calma... Scarica la 4.3.9 con il tuo overall e una volta scaricato cambi il file... E' identico a quello che è online tranne per due righe, dagli errori sembra proprio che non trova una marea di cose come se fosse di versioni diverse... E poi l'errore te lo sta dando su heater.h quindi vuol dire che hai copiato male i file... Ok scusa ma sono 6 ore che sono attaccaby Micron792 - Estrusori, Hotends, Heated bed, Filamenti, etc.
QuoteMagoKimbra Ma lo stai copiando dentro la cartella della versione 4.3.9?? Si l'ho messo dove mi hai detto e sostituisce il vecchio, la prima volta avevo tolto il file per sbaglio ma ora c'è, ho ripetuto la configurazione online della 4.3.9 messo dentro la cartela ma non me lo compilaby Micron792 - Estrusori, Hotends, Heated bed, Filamenti, etc.
Se serve e non ti crea confusione siccome avevo compilato con la 4.3.9 di qualche settimana fa ho rifatto la 4,3,9 dal configuratore online ed ho messo il file nella cartella in compilazione mi da anche queste righe: sketch\src/core/heater/heater.h:90:5: error: 'millis_t' does not name a type millis_t next_check_ms, ^ sketch\src/core/heater/heater.h:114:33: error: 'millis_t'by Micron792 - Estrusori, Hotends, Heated bed, Filamenti, etc.
no aspetta scusa tanto il file l'hjo tolto per sbaglio è questo il vero errore di compilazione: sketch\src\core\heater\heater.cpp: At global scope: sketch\src\core\heater\heater.cpp:681:69: error: no 'void Heater::_temp_error(const char*, const char*)' member function declared in class 'Heater' void Heater::_temp_error(PGM_P const serial_msg, PGM_P const lcd_msg) {by Micron792 - Estrusori, Hotends, Heated bed, Filamenti, etc.
Ho copiato il file nella cartella che mi ha detto ma mi dà sempre errore: Arduino:1.8.9 (Windows 10), Scheda:"Arduino Due (Native USB Port)" In file included from C:\Users\Paolo\Documents\MK4duo_22-04-2019_04.39_Dual\MK4duo\MK4duo.ino:343:0: MK4duo.h:130:36: error: src/core/heater/heater.h: No such file or directory #include "src/core/heater/heater.h" ^by Micron792 - Estrusori, Hotends, Heated bed, Filamenti, etc.
OK ora reinstallo e ti dicoby Micron792 - Estrusori, Hotends, Heated bed, Filamenti, etc.
Si Okby Micron792 - Estrusori, Hotends, Heated bed, Filamenti, etc.
QuoteMagoKimbra Mi controlli anche H0 a sto punto voglio capire... Autotune PID H0 V4.3.5: KP 25.06 KI 2,84 KD55.30 Autotune PID H0 V4.3.9: 16:41:21.694 : Config: M301 H0 P55.10 I6.34 D119.80 Sembrano doppi pure questiby Micron792 - Estrusori, Hotends, Heated bed, Filamenti, etc.
PID di H1 calcolati con 4.3.5: KP 16.54 KI 1.49 KD 45.86 PID di H1 calcolati con 4.3.9: 16:31:59.528 : Config: M301 H1 P33.93 I3.04 D94.79 Mi sembra valori raddoppiatiby Micron792 - Estrusori, Hotends, Heated bed, Filamenti, etc.
QuoteMagoKimbra la routine è la stessa per tutti i riscaldatori ed è la stessa da sempre... Mi sembra strano... Rifai i pid con e vediamo di quanto differiscono... Scrivimi i vecchi e i nuovi. Aspetta faccio autotune di H1 dammi 10 minutiby Micron792 - Estrusori, Hotends, Heated bed, Filamenti, etc.
Dunque oggi ho fatto un ultimo estremo tentativo e pare che funzioni, ho installato la versione 4.3.5 che non mi da problemi di stabilità sulle temperature dei 2 Hotend, ho fatto l'autotune dei PID solamente di di H1 e mi sono scritto in un foglio i 3 valori poi ho reinstallato la versione 4.3.9 che avevo già da parte nel Pc e che non aveva ancora il sottocomando Q di M306, nel Log di Repetieby Micron792 - Estrusori, Hotends, Heated bed, Filamenti, etc.
fatta la prova con comando T1 ininfluente perché h1 acceso con h0 oscilla sempre. Poi ho fatto auto tune Pid prima H0 e poi H1 partendo sempre da temperatura ambiente ma accendendo tutti e due Hotend H1 sballa come prima però ho notato che spegnendo H0 e facendo stabilizzare H1 a 200 gradi e poi riaccendendo H0 la temperatura di H1 si stabilizza a 200 ma dopo circa 6 minuti appena marca 201 gradby Micron792 - Estrusori, Hotends, Heated bed, Filamenti, etc.
Aspetta Mago sono sul lavoro ma un atroce dubbio mi fa pensare che forse ho toppato qualcosa e se è così mi prendo a sberle da solo e ti chiedo scusa se ti ho fatto perdere tutto sto tempo, in pratica io faccio autotune pid prima di H0 con tutti 2 gli Hotend freddi poi siccome la ventola è in autofan a 50° su H0 per evitare di fare autotune pid di H1 con la ventola spenta perché mi scioglierebbeby Micron792 - Estrusori, Hotends, Heated bed, Filamenti, etc.
QuoteMagoKimbra Ok, ora sono due tipo di pin differenti uno è pwm e l'altro è sotto timer, quindi il problema non è il pwm visto che mettendolo su H0 va bene, ma sempre il secondo hotend.. Detto ciò sicuro di aver fatto bene i PID del secondo? Prova a rifarli... Poi ultima prova, è sempre il secondo, ma hai mai provato a farlo diventare principale settando il secondo tools? Per i PID li ho fattiby Micron792 - Estrusori, Hotends, Heated bed, Filamenti, etc.
Ho invertito nel configuratore i PIN : in H0 ho messo i pin di H1 e viceversa ma non va, in PWM Hardware H1 oscilla come prima e H0 va bene, disattivato PWM Hardware e H0 va bene ma H1 supera i 200 mi arriva addirittura 224 per scendere di poco e risalire a 224. La cosa che non capisco è che non mi va nè con la Ultratronics, Radds 1.6 e nemmeno con la Rumba. Ho cambiato il chimera clone con quelby Micron792 - Estrusori, Hotends, Heated bed, Filamenti, etc.
QuoteMagoKimbra Neanche utilizzando il soft pwm?? No non è possibile.... Potresti gentilmente invertire i due hotend, far diventare Hotend 0 il pin del 1 e viceversa... Vediamo cosa fa... Tieni conto che funziona tutto perfettamente con più hotend e bed con i pid, quindi dobbiamo trovare cosa non va nella tua configurazione... OK dammi un attimo, intanto or ora ho messo la 4.3.9 nella Rumba tuttoby Micron792 - Estrusori, Hotends, Heated bed, Filamenti, etc.
Fatta la prova ma non è cambiato niente, provata a variare la frequenza, disabilitato PWM ma H1 continua a non fissare la temperatura. Ho messo la 4.3.5 che va bene e fissa le temperature settate ma il menù del Nextion 7 enhanced sono incompleti perchè manca il menù Text per i settaggi approfonditi. Tanto vale ci rimetto LCD normale.by Micron792 - Estrusori, Hotends, Heated bed, Filamenti, etc.
Non ho ancora testato la procedura indicata sopra per scarsità di tempo ma conto di farlo domani. Volevo solo domandare se per eseguire la disattivazione Pwm devo farlo sia in H0 e H1 o solo su H1. Dunque se giusto farei M306 H0 Q0. M306 H1 Q0 M500 Poi auto tune Pid di H0 e H1 Procedere così sarebbe giusto oppure H0 non lo considero e procedo solo per H1 ? Per la variazione di frequenza inveby Micron792 - Estrusori, Hotends, Heated bed, Filamenti, etc.
QuoteMagoKimbra Prova con la versione 4.3.9, con il comando M306 puoi cambiare la frequenza pwm controlla se cosi migliora, altrimenti con il sottocomando Q di M306 puoi disabilitare il pwm hardware e viene usato il software come prima... Ok solo per capire meglio che domani provo, per esempio se voglio disabilitare il PWM mando M306 Q ? Nella lista dei comandi 4.3.9 leggo dopo Q (bool) harby Micron792 - Estrusori, Hotends, Heated bed, Filamenti, etc.
Ecco ti allego Overal della 4,37. Mago proprio adesso ho configurato la Radds 1.6 con la versione 4.3.8 e mi fa lo stesso scherzo che la ultratronics pro il secondo hotend oscilla quando è acceso anche il primo. Non è appunto che c'è qualcosa che mi è sfuggito nella configurazione o sono così sfortunato ad avere 2 schede nuove difettose? Se per caso la cosa non si risolvesse, io ci spero ancoraby Micron792 - Estrusori, Hotends, Heated bed, Filamenti, etc.